Snowmobiler killed by avalanche in B.C. Interior
The 23-year-old was buried by a large persistent slab avalanche rated 2.5 on a 5-point scale amid considerable avalanche danger, marking B.C.'s fifth death this season.
- A 23-year-old snowmobiler died after triggering an avalanche at Kootenay Pass in British Columbia on Saturday, according to Creston RCMP.

Avalanche kills 23-year-old man snowmobiling in B.C.'s Kootenay Pass
CRESTON — RCMP say an avalanche swept away two snowmobilers in British Columbia's Kootenay Pass area, killing one of them. Mounties in Creston, B.C., say they were notified by an SOS tracking device on Saturday that someone was in trouble.
